Building Bridges for Investment: Henan Delegation Explores Opportunities in Cambodia’s Construction Sector

The Cambodia Constructors Association (CCA) welcomed a high-level delegation from the Henan and Design Industry Association on 28 November 2024, at Canadia Tower in Phnom Penh. This strategic meeting underscored Cambodia’s growing appeal as a foreign investment hub, focusing on collaboration in the construction and infrastructure sectors.

Acting on behalf of Lok Neak Oknha Pung Kheav Se, Lok Oknha Charles Vann, Acting Chairman of CCA, highlighted Cambodia’s thriving construction landscape. He detailed the latest government policies, infrastructure initiatives, and streamlined investment incentives designed to attract foreign stakeholders.

The meeting provided a robust platform to discuss mutual interests, share best practices in design and construction, and explore opportunities for deeper bilateral cooperation.

The Henan delegation expressed interest in Cambodia’s rapidly evolving infrastructure and construction ecosystem, particularly its strategic location in Southeast Asia, offering seamless access to regional markets. With Cambodia’s economy growing steadily, it remains a preferred destination for investors from China, including Henan province, eager to contribute to and benefit from the country’s dynamic development.

The President of Henan Engineering Survey and Design Industry Association, Mr. Zhang Shouli expressed keen interest in Cambodia’s growing infrastructure demands, particularly in urban development, transportation, and sustainable building practices. Mr. Zhang emphasised their extensive experience in managing large-scale projects and their eagerness to offer technology and expertise to support Cambodia’s ambitious growth plans. Additionally, Mr. Zhang also extended an invitation to the members of the CCA to visit Henan Province to explore the local business environment and discuss opportunities for further collaboration.

Moreover, this gathering reflected Cambodia’s broader strategy to engage with international partners. By facilitating dialogue with foreign associations, Cambodia aims to learn from global best practices while showcasing its potential as a regional hub for engineering and construction.

Networking sessions during the meeting allowed for fruitful discussions about investment opportunities, revealing a strong desire from both sides to establish partnerships that could lead to long-term collaboration. Various projects, including highways, bridges, and urban housing, were tabled for further consideration, illustrating the potential for transformative change in Cambodia’s infrastructure landscape.
